Emi’s musical career began with piano lessons at the age of six. She showed great potential and was selected to be one of five students taught by an accomplished classical pianist in Seattle. She expanded to jazz for a collaborative experience, and its synchronization between the fingers, voice, and ear helped her explore singing. Upon hearing Emi’s distinctive imagery and style, fellow musicians and friends encouraged her to further develop her voice. Emi initially composes for piano and voice, but is pleased with the results of adding bass and drums on her latest demo, Magnolias.
While studying Ethnomusicology at college in California, Emi has been performing at premiere venues in Hollywood, including: The Hotel Café, The Tangier, and Room 5. When in Seattle, she performs at The Pink Door, Tula’s, and Dimitrio’s Jazz Alley, and in New York, she is showcased at the Sidewalk Café. She has performed at the Kahoutek Music Festival, Kobe Jazz Festival, and Northwest Folklife Festival. Recently, "Sunrise" premiered at the Tribeca Film Festival with West 32nd, a film by Michael Kang. The range of venues and audience attests to her ability to abridge folk, anti-folk, jazz, rock, and pop. Songs from Magnolias and Live @ The Hotel Café are broadcasted on KEXP 90.3 and The End 107.7 in Seattle, KSPC 88.7 in Los Angeles, and on KGRL.fm alongside Ani DiFranco and India Arie. She was the only solo and singer-songwriter semi-finalist in the Experience Music Project’s 2007 Sound Off! Competition and is the winner of the 2007 Seattle-Kobe Female Jazz Vocalist Competition's adult division.

In Emi Meyer's song "Happy Song," she expresses her love and appreciation for someone by writing a happy song for them. She acknowledges that words can be confusing and difficult to express feelings properly, but through the song, she hopes to convey her emotions effectively. The chord resolution in the song's instrumental provides a sense of calm and resolution, indicating that everything has fallen into place now that she has expressed her love through the song.
Meyer uses the metaphor of a white rose without thorns in a garden full of apples without cores to symbolize her feelings for the person she is singing to. The rose represents her love, which is pure and without any flaws, and the garden full of apples without cores embodies her belief that she has found someone without any hidden, undesirable traits. She also expresses that her love is strong and deep enough that she won't look back, even though she hears her name calling out to her.
The chorus of the song notes that Meyer's happy song may not fit everyone's shoe size, but happiness is subjective to each individual's perception. As the song ends, she raises a toast to the present moment and being present in it with that person, expressing her gratitude for their presence in her life.
